Kensington Trio to Open the Central Library Fall Concert Series

kensington-trio

The Kensington Trio

The opening concert in the San Diego Public Library fall concert series will be held on Sunday, August 15, 2010. The concert will feature the Kensington Trio, with Natalka Kytasty, violin; Yuri Kytasty, cello; and Ronald Morebello, piano, in works by Chopin, Brahms, and Piazzolla. The performances of Chopin’s music will continue the Concert Series’ bicentennial celebration of Chopin’s birth.

The program will include the following works:

  • Frédéric Chopin: Etude in C# Minor, Op. 25, No. 7 (transcribed)
  • Frédéric Chopin: Trio in G Minor, Op. 8
  • Johannes Brahms: Two Hungarian Dances (transcribed)
  • Astor Piazzolla: Oblivion
  • Astor Piazzola: Otoño Porteño (Buenos Aires Autumn) and Primavera Porteña (Buenos Aires Spring), from Las Cuatro Estaciones Porteñas (The Four Seasons of Buenos Aires)

The Kensington Trio has been performing together since 2001 and has appeared in many concerts in the greater San Diego area, as well as each season on the Kensington Concert Series. In July of 2006, the Trio was presented at the annual convention of the Music Teachers’ Association of California, held at the Millennium Biltmore Hotel in Los Angeles. The Trio has also performed on the Irvine Classical Music Series.

Natalka Kytasty has performed with the Kiev Chamber Orchestra and the State TV and Radio Symphony Orchestra. Since immigrating to San Diego, she has taught at the Fairbanks School of Performing Arts and has played with the San Diego Chamber Orchestra; she is active in San Diego as a chamber performer, and teaches students of violin and viola.

Yuri Kytasty was principal cellist with the Kiev Chamber Orchestra for twenty years, and was also a member of both the State Symphony Orchestra, and the Opera and Ballet Theater Orchestra. Now residing in San Diego, he has played with the Orchestra of Baja California, and has been principal cellist with the Mesa and San Diego State University Symphonies. He is active as a freelance chamber musician in San Diego.

Ronald Morebello teaches piano privately in the Kensington area of San Diego, and is a frequent performer and judge across California. He performs in the piano, four hands team of Morebello and Rodewald, and with the Kensington Trio. He is also the originator and chairperson of the Kensington Concert Series, which presents concerts in the homes of Kensington.
